A surreal link between Disney, Oxford and Blackpool now: Alice, from Alice in Wonderland, was a real girl named Alice Liddell. She was the daughter of the Dean at Christ Church, who was a friend of Charles Dodgson (A.K.A. Lewis Carroll), who taught at the College. Dodgson spent much time with Alice and her family, and immortalised her in his books.

A little link between here and my hometown of Bournemouth is J R R Tolkien. In the early 1900s, the village of Little Haywood near Stafford was home to Tolkien's wife, Edith. He stayed with his wife in the village during the winter of 1916, and the surrounding areas were said to be an inspiration for some of his early works. He subsequently retired to Bournemouth, as does the rest of humanity in my experience.
